關于0/1背包問題網上有非常多的博文,在此我謹記錄一下自己的理解。問題表述:有N件物品和一個容量為V的背包。第i件物品的體積是C[i](0<=i<=N-1),價值是W[i]。求解將哪些物品裝入背包可使價值總和最大。每個物品最多只可以放入背包一次。這個問題的經典解法思路如下:我們用f[i][j]表示在考慮前i個物品時體積為j的背包的最大價值,注意,我們并不是把前i個物品全部放入背包,而是考慮i個物品中挑選一些放入背包,使得價值最大的那些情況。首先,我們考慮只
系統 2019-08-12 01:32:54 2109
魏武揮的《內容型網站的核心競爭力》提出了一個“很多Geek們無條件要反對的論點”:“在內容型網站中,編輯的力量幾乎可以視為決定網站勝負的關鍵。我不是不相信群智的力量,但完全依靠用戶,讓“每個人都成為編輯”(博客中國曾經推出的網摘式服務的廣告語),結果恰恰是這項服務的無疾而終。優秀的編輯們懂得,如何策劃一個話題,如何吸引更多的眼球(當然不是亂改一篇文章的標題),簡而言之,他們知道受眾的口味。而這一點,我無論如何不相信,在今天,技術會懂得。”這個觀點我舉雙手贊
系統 2019-08-12 01:32:50 2109
HowtoinstallmissingpthreadmanpagesinUbuntu?_孫建希_百度空間HowtoinstallmissingpthreadmanpagesinUbuntu?PostedbyJoysofProgrammingoninC/C++IfyouwanttostartprogramminginUbuntu,oneofthemajorrequirementistoinstallthemanpages.Tostartpthreadprog
系統 2019-08-12 01:31:46 2109
日志級別CRITICAL50ERROR40WARNING30INFO20DEBUG10logging.basicConfig()函數中的具體參數含義filename:指定的文件名創建FiledHandler,這樣日志會被存儲在指定的文件中;filemode:文件打開方式,在指定了filename時使用這個參數,默認值為“w”還可指定為“a”;format:指定handler使用的日志顯示格式;datefmt:指定日期時間格式。,格式參考strftime時間
系統 2019-09-27 17:57:09 2108
你想過你為什么會走上學習Python這條路么?很多碼農在決定學習Python的時候,大多數都沒有想清楚怎么去學習這門語言,怎么學好它?這么些年,六星教育見過形形色色的學習Python的人的理由,其中不乏隨大眾、選個大家都學的語言等理由,這類人群有個鮮明的特點,就是一時熱度高,堅持不了幾天的學習便會找各種借口不上課。這是因為沒有給自己定位清楚的原因。因為盲目隨大眾,在學習這門語言前,沒有做一個基本的學習了解,所以當開始學習時,不適感會比其他有定位的同學強烈很
系統 2019-09-27 17:56:39 2108
ERROR:Commanderroredoutwithexitstatus1:command:/usr/bin/python-c'importsys,setuptools,tokenize;sys.argv[0]='"'"'/tmp/pip-install-CE2YBO/numpy/setup.py'"'"';__file__='"'"'/tmp/pip-install-CE2YBO/numpy/setup.py'"'"';f=getattr(tokeni
系統 2019-09-27 17:54:18 2108
音頻處理庫—librosa官網:http://librosa.github.io/librosa/index.html一個免費、跨平臺、開源的音頻I/O庫——PortAudio官網:http://www.portaudio.com/一個c++寫的語音、音樂分析,合成,處理開源庫——essentia官網:https://github.com/MTG/essentia
系統 2019-09-27 17:53:48 2108
logging庫提供了兩個可以用于日志滾動的class(可以參考https://docs.python.org/2/library/logging.handlers.html),一個是RotatingFileHandler,它主要是根據日志文件的大小進行滾動,另一個是TimeRotatingFileHandler,它主要是根據時間進行滾動。在實際應用中,我們通常根據時間進行滾動,因此,本文中主要介紹TimeRotaingFileHandler的使用方法(R
系統 2019-09-27 17:52:54 2108
該GIF圖來自于官網,文末有給出鏈接。描述依托于百度網盤巨大的的云存儲空間,絕大數人會習慣性的將一些資料什么的存儲到上面,但是有的私密鏈接需要提取碼,但是讓每個想下載私密資源的人記住每一個提取碼顯然是不現實的。這個時候,云盤萬能鑰匙誕生了,我們通過安裝相應的瀏覽器插件就可以自動獲獲取相應鏈接的提取碼。我在Github上看了一下,有WebJS版的,python版的貌似還沒有找到,所以我參照了JS版本和官網的請求接口寫了兩種方式的獲取腳本。實現下述兩種方式的具
系統 2019-09-27 17:52:27 2108
Python學習第二天之基礎知識03:今天玩一個好玩的庫——turtle庫,翻譯過來是海龜庫,是一個用于畫圖的庫,個人覺得很有意思。今天就來玩一下這個庫。turtle庫的引入:fromturtleimport*turtle的基本知識及語句:向前行進:forward()向后:backward()向左:left()向右:right()抬起畫筆:penup()放下畫筆:pendown()這是最基礎的一些畫筆指令,接下來介紹一些很好玩的指令:goto()將畫筆移動
系統 2019-09-27 17:52:08 2108